This role is part of Blue Origin Operations, which is comprised of Integrated Supply Chain, Test Operations, Safety, Quality, and Mission Assurance. This includes Manufacturing and Supply Chain support across all Blue Origin facilities.
As an Associate – Inventory based at Launch Complex 36, Cape Canaveral Space Force Station, you will join a small but agile logistics team primarily responsible for the material flow and inventory accuracy that enable the final integration, test, launch, and refurbishment of Blue Origin’s New Glenn launch vehicle. You will collaborate closely with your customers including New Glenn launch operations technicians and engineers as well as ground system and launch pad technicians and engineers to receive and inspect parts, execute kitting and staging for work orders, and maintain real-time inventory control through ERP systems and on-pad operations. This is a hands-on role in a fast-paced launch environment that demands strong communication, organization, and planning, coupled with meticulous attention to detail. Through disciplined execution and an unwavering commitment to customer service, continuous improvement, and safety, you will ensure the right parts are in the right place at the right time. The work you do at Launch Complex 36 will directly contribute to the advancement of safe, repeatable spaceflight and will play a role in Blue Origin’s commitment to building the road to space.
Responsibilities:
- Serve the customer to ensure work is not delayed due to parts
- Forecast part requirements and ensure plans are in place to transfer inventory to the launch pad in preparation to fulfill work order requirements
- Maintain inventory in accordance with company policies, to include proper labeling, storage, handling, and packaging.
- Perform cycle and annual inventory counts in accordance with count schedule. Research discrepancies in cycle and inventory counts
- Kit parts to work orders following daily work order pick schedule. To include physically pulling, packaging, labeling and electronically transacting parts from inventory
- Research shorts and mis-picks daily to verify proper inventory
- Inspect and receive parts returning to stock from work orders
- Work with Quality and Purchasing teams to resolve items with procurement and quality issues
- Follow up with purchase team for returns (warranty, RMA)
- Operate company equipment, e.g. electric pallet jacks, various size forklifts, common hand tools, and computer equipment
- Deliver kits and parts to staging and individual work cell areas as required
- Maintain clean and safe work areas following company policies and industry best practices (5 S)
- Inspect and verify incoming shipments to the facility. Must be able to work with shipping and receiving department to inspect and receive larger items that will not be stored in common inventory areas
- Help in the coordination of shipping to and from the facility for out plant processing work
- Work directly with planning and purchasing teams to ensure all daily requirements are met with each job. If materials are not in house for the work order, the stockroom attendant will inform the appropriate party
